| | The 8.5-mile-from-start-to-finish Route 624 to Pound Fishing Access sector is a class I-II sector of whitewater on Pound River. The Route 624 to Pound Fishing Access sector of Pound River is proposed for novice kayak paddlers. You find the 4-mile-in-distance Mountain Fork to Chimney Rock Fork section of Big Stony - Mountain Fork nearby; this is a class V+ whitewater section. The Mountain Fork to Chimney Rock Fork section of Big Stony - Mountain Fork is appropriate for whitewater boaters who have been paddling for a period of time. A class II-IV, 3-mile-in-length |
|
whitewater segment can be found on close by Powell River, the Appalachia to Big Stone Gap section. It may be said that this segment of Powell River is a place for fun whitewater rafting or kayaking. The close by class III, 4-mile-in-length Chimney Rock Fork to Route 653 Bridge
| | section of whitewater on Big Stony Creek is heaps of fun. Whitewater boaters on this stretch of Big Stony Creek should boast a little know-how in raft paddling. There's a glorious type V+ sweep of whitewater nearby on Little Stony Creek, the 3-mile-from-beginning-to-end Little Stony Falls to Hanging Rock portion. If you are a beginner, you should in all probability seek a different sweep of whitewater to run than this sweep of Little Stony Creek.
